FanDuel NHL: Sunday Value Plays

Goalie

Mike Smith, CGY vs CHI ($7,800): Smith is in a good spot against the Blackhawks, who have an average of 1.75 goals per game over their last four. He stopped 39 of 41 shots he faced in his last start against the Ducks but was dealt with a tough-luck loss. Against a struggling offense in a home assignment, Smith has a solid floor and high upside.

Center

Mathew Barzal, NYI at COL ($5,700): Barzal continues to be a major salary saver while still producing at a high level for the Islanders. He draws a good matchup with a Colorado club that's allowed 13 goals and 31 assists over its last 13 games to centers, contributing to the second-most points allowed to the position over the last four weeks. Barzal had his five-game point streak broken last game, but he's as steady as could be for the Isles with 13 goals and 23 assists on the season.

Ryan Nugent-Hopkins, EDM vs WPG ($5,400): Playing second fiddle to Connor McDavid has been just fine for RNH, who has three goals and four assists in his last six games. The Jets have allowed the fifth-most fantasy points to centers over the last four weeks. During what projects as a high-scoring affair, RNH could build on the three points he's scored in his last five matchups against the Jets.

Wing

Mikko Rantanen, COL vs NYI ($5,900): With at least one point in nine of his last 10 games (four goals, seven assists), Rantanen has been on fire but has still seen his price drop below $6,000. He's part of a dynamic young line with Nathan MacKinnon and Gabriel Landeskog, a unit that has come to life over the last couple of weeks while showing continuity. He has six goals and eight assists on the power play, as well, giving him solid upside in a potential high-scoring game.

Kyle Connor, WPG at EDM ($4,200): So far so good without Mark Scheifele centering him. Connor had a goal in his last game with Blake Wheeler and Patrik Laine. It was Connor's second goal in as many games and 12th of the season. It's hard to believe Connor's price has dropped down as low as it is provided his production, ice time and power-play exposure on the top unit. He'll be a popular play Sunday but a solid option nonetheless.

Jesse Puljujarvi, EDM vs WPG ($4,300): Still just 19 years old, the fourth overall pick in the 2016 Draft has taken some time to get comfortable in the NHL, but he seems to be gaining confidence with every game he plays. Of course, skating on Connor McDavid's line may help. Puljujarvi has a goal in back to back games to go along with 13 shots over that span. He saw a season high in ice time in his last game with 20:24.

Defense

Erik Johnson, COL vs NYI ($4,400): The Islanders have been destroyed by defensemen over the last four weeks, a 13-game span for them in which they've allowed 14 goals and 23 assists to the position, major factors as to why they've surrendered the most fantasy points over that span. Johnson offers a solid floor with his ability to get pucks on net and block shots. He has at least 9.60 fantasy points in each of his last three games.

Oscar Klefbom, EDM vs WPG ($4,700): Klefbom missed some time with an injury over the last week but returned Friday with an assist, four shots on goal and three blocked shots. Klefbom is solid in the offensive zone even if his production is down a bit from last year. He provides a worthy floor with blocked shots and shots on goal while holding good upside with his scoring ability. The Jets have allowed the sixth-most fantasy points to defensemen over the last four weeks, and Klefbom will take advantage of that tonight.
